Getting Started
To use your Si2035 motor control, you will need the following :
✔ a line cord for connecting to 110 or 220 volts AC.
✔ a compatible step motor (see page 14 for
recommended motors
).
✔ a small flat blade screwdriver for tightening the connectors - an Applied Motion Products screwdriver suitable for
this purpose is included with your drive.
✔ a personal computer running Windows 98, 2000 or NT, ME or XP with a 9 pin serial port (or
USB serial adapter
)
✔ the Si Programmer
TM
software that came with your drive (on the CD)
✔ the programming cable that came with your drive
✔ Si Programmer
TM
software manual - on the CD that came with your drive. The manual and context-sensitive help
are available in the Si Programmer™ software. You can get software updates and additional literature at
www.
applied-motion.com
.

The Si2035 includes a bi-color (red/green) LED to indicate status. Normal status is indicated by a solid green
LED. If the LED changes to red, an error has occurred. The errors are indicated by combinations of red and green
“flashes” as follows:
LED Pattern
Code
Description
1 red, 3 green
subroutine stack overflow
2 red, 1 green
CCW Limit
2 red, 2 green
CW Limit
2 red, 3 green
subroutine stack underflow
4 red, 3 green
user program or eeprom memory error (bad Si opcode)
7 red, 1 green
communication error (incoming RS-232 data has overrun the buffer)
